Sat 703307695156311

decimal
140661.2695156311
degree
0°140661′1557″2695156311‴
percentile
33.490842663330945%
name
iwfgbdnlrne
cycle
0
epoch
0
period
69
block
140661
offset
2695156311
timestamp
rarity
common